Larila, one of Hobart’s urban platypuses, died on November 18, 2022 as a result of litter entanglement in the Hobart Rivulet.
Name origin: Suggested by the community. Larila is Palawa Kani for platypus.

@hobartrivuletplatypus was founded by Pete Walsh on October 5th 2020. It is dedicated to the conservation and protection of Hobart’s urban platypus population.
As seen in the ABC/PBS documentary #ThePlatypusGuardian
